This is a fun activity in Trafalgar Square, London

Step into a world of brilliant colour and natural beauty in this welcoming watercolour workshop in London with Ann Mackowski -- award-winning artist, exhibitor with the Royal Society of Painters in Watercolours, and former contestant on Sky Landscape Artist of the Year.

Perfect for absolute beginners and seasoned painters alike, this relaxed and encouraging session introduces you to the joy of painting tropical birds in watercolour. Drawing inspiration from the rich traditions of artists like John James Audubon, Maria Sibylla Merian, and Edward Lear, Ann will help you capture both the beauty and personality of these exotic creatures.

**What to expect:**
- Learn how to sketch bird forms with confidence, even as a beginner
- Easy, achievable watercolour techniques for feathers and foliage
- How to mix bright tropical colours while keeping them fresh and luminous
- Simple tips for creating balance and harmony in your composition
- How to bring character and energy to your bird through expressive brushwork
- Midway through, there will be a tea break and a chance to get to know your fellow artists!

Whether it’s your very first time picking up a brush or you’re looking to expand your watercolour skills, this class offers an uplifting space to explore the natural world -- one vibrant brushstroke at a time.
